You just have to keep putting one foot in front of the other. Wake up, eat breakfast, go to work and do your job, come home and make supper, maybe do a load of laundry. Remember to shower. Try not to think about it, but think about it anyway. Be grateful for what you have, always come back to being grateful, because being bitter about what you don't have only makes it heavier. Laugh whenever you can, cry when you can't laugh and then drink some wine and try again to laugh. Breathe in, breathe out. Repeat, ad infinitum, remembering that really, everything temporal is in fact finite, even if it doesn't feel that way.
